About the Role
Reporting to the Deputy Principal (FE), the Vice Principal – Quality will provide strategic leadership and institutional oversight for the quality, consistency and continuous improvement of the Further Education and Skills portfolio at University College Birmingham.
The role has responsibility for ensuring robust quality assurance and enhancement across UCB’s FE and Skills provision, including technical, vocational and sixth form programmes, ensuring that teaching, learning, assessment and learner support consistently meet internal performance expectations and external regulatory standards.
The postholder will also provide quality oversight of apprenticeship provision delivered across both Further Education and Higher Education, ensuring strong outcomes for apprentices and employer partners.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ide strategic quality oversight across UCB’s FE and Skills portfolio, including technical, vocational and sixth form provision, alongside apprenticeship programmes delivered across FE and HE
- Lead the development and implementation of the FE quality assurance and enhancement framework
- Provide oversight of Self-Assessment Reports (SAR) and Quality Improvement Plans (QIP)
- Monitor performance indicators including retention, achievement and progression
- Prepare and present quality reports to Governors and senior committees
- Ensure readiness for Ofsted inspection and external scrutiny
- Lead professional development initiatives to strengthen teaching, learning and assessment
